I had planned to get to Oviedo mid-afternoon but after some snafu’s with my flight and trains I’m getting in around 10pm. I had planned to walk to the municipal albergue but am not sure they’ll have room and it’s a further walk than several others. Does anyone have any experience with this?

According to Gronze.com, the pilgrim albergue in Oviedo closes at 9 pm. So you will need a Plan B.

Are you arriving in Oviedo by train? Or will you arrive in the AST airport and then have to get to Oviedo?

I have stayed in Hotel Fávila, which is very close to the train/bus station if that’s where you’re arriving. Nothing fancy, comfortable. There are lots of pensiones and small hotels in that part of town.

I stayed at the Favila Oviedo also … in front of the train station, which is beside the bus station. It was clean and decent. There are a number of places close to the train station.
 
I dislike making recommendations, especially when I’ve not visited for a couple of years, but the Favilla is one of my favourites. Consistently good over more than twenty years of acquaintance. Also a Favila fan! Very close to the Camino. If you walk towards the train station on Calle Uria if you make a left unto Ave Santander there is a great coffee shop on the corner Cafeteria Santa Cristina that opens early. Hope you get to visit Mafalda en el Parque de San Francisco. Buen Camino!
